Dec Group to share continuous rapid API development insights at CCP Summit Boston
Ecublens, Switzerland: – Dec Group (Dec) will share insight on rapid continuous API technology at the upcoming Commercializing Continuous Processing (CCP) Summit conference in Boston.
Dec Group is sending a team of experts to the Hilton Boston Back Bay to discuss its latest innovations and solutions for continuous manufacturing.
Dec will again be a contributor to the conference agenda with a presentation ‘Reducing API development time with Continuous Rapid API Development Systems & Modular Type Packages (MTP)’ by Dr. Simon Coleman, Isolation and Drying Product Manager at Dec Group member company Alconbury Weston (AWL).
Overcoming multiple DoE bottleneck
Dr. Coleman’s presentation on the second afternoon of the summit (March 27, 1530 hrs.) will show how this AWL-developed solution can help overcome one of the major bottlenecks in API development; the time and resource required to carry out multiple experiments as part of an extensive DoE Design of Experiments.
He will present a case study describing how the Rapid API Development platform can carry out fully automated crystallization, filtration, washing, drying, solids discharge and collection into bottles, significantly reducing experimental lab time.
Dr. Coleman will also demonstrate how Module Type Packages (MTP) can be used to allow for flexible and configurable connections of unit operation modules, and how this can deliver multi-modular systems for both development and production.

About CCP 2024
First hosted in 2016, the Commercializing Continuous Processing Summit (CCP) has become one of the world’s foremost events in the rapidly maturing technology of continuous manufacturing (CM) in pharma and biotech.
The event’s mission is to provide a one stop shop for knowledge sharing in implementation and commercialization of CM.
The 8th CCP summit will be a three-day event opening March 26 at the Hilton Hotel Back Bay in downtown Boston, Massachusetts. The 2024 Summit will feature more than 20 senior speakers, twin conference tracks and three workshops, as well as a co-located tabletop exhibition. Major themes for CCP 2024 will include small molecules, biologics, and the latest addition of ATMPs (Advanced Therapy Medicinal Products).
